[31] Ravitch served as a board member with the NAEP and says that "the NAEP doesn't measure performance in terms of grade-level achievement," as claimed in the film, but only as "advanced," "proficient," and "basic." Waiting for Superman is a 2010 American documentary film directed by Davis Guggenheim and produced by Lesley Chilcott.
